Bruce Webb


Bruce is now retired, but stays active in AEP and CEQA related issues. He was Staff Environmental Scientist with California Department of Fish and Game’s Northern California Region Interior Conservation Planning unit. He dealt with landscape level CEQA review, county general plan updates, CESA permitting, conservation banking and utility scale wind power. Prior to his 10 years with Department of Fish and Game, he was Senior Planner for the Dublin San Ramon Services District in Dublin from 1991-2001. He has approximately 28 years of State and local agency experience in environmental review and CEQA, specializing in biological resource, water resource and special district and conservation planning. He graduated from U.C. Davis in 1972 and received a Certificate in Land Use and Environmental Planning from U.C. Davis in 1999. He has served as Legislative Liaison for the Superior California chapter of AEP since 2006.
